Summer 1958-Winter 1966/67
TEE 8/GM - Lemano
Train Genève-Milano with stops: Genève-Lausanne-Brig-Domodossola-Milano.
Timings changed considerably in the course of time, departure was at
first 17.30, moving forward to 19.40 and back to 15.00 in summer 1965.
The number 8 was used in Switzerland from the summer of 1963,
GM in Switzerland before that time and in Italy during the whole
period. Renumbered in TEE 15.
TEE MG/7 - Lemano
Reversal of TEE 8/GM with a fairly constant departure of about 9.05 and
arrival of about 13.20. 7 was used in Switzerland since summer
1963 and MG in Switzerland before that time and in Italy.
Renumbered in TEE 16.
Summer 1967-Winter 1970/71
TEE 15 - Lemano
Renumbering of TEE 8/GM now with a departure of about 13.15 and an
arrival of about 17.15. A stop was added in Sion in the summer of
1969. In summertime (DST in Italy) arrival was one hour later.
Renumbered in TEE 25.
TEE 16 - Lemano
Successor of TEE MG/7 with times changed to (about) departure 8.30
arrival 12.45 (from summer 1969 12.35). In the summer of 1969 a stop
in Sion was added. During the summers (daylight saving time in Italy,
not in Switzerland) departure was one hour later. Renumbered in TEE 24.
Summer 1971-Winter 1981/82
TEE 24 - Lemano
Successor of TEE 16. In the summer of 1972 departure was set 10 minutes later.
In the summer of 1975 Sion was abandoned and a stop in Stresa added.
During the summers of 1971 to 1979 departure was one hour later,
in the summer of 1980 arrival was one hour earlier.
Abandoned in the summer of 1982.
TEE 25 - Lemano
Successor of TEE 15. Departure set 10 minutes later in the summer of 1975
when Sion was abandoned and Stresa added. From the summer of 1977 the
train was running one hour later. In the summers of 1971 to 1979 (DST in
Italy) arrival was one hour later, in the summer of 1980 departure was
one hour earlier. Abandoned in summer 1982.
TEE 12024 - emergency Lemano
Emergency TEE in the winter of 1977/78 during the interuption between
Stresa and Domodossola. Running between Domodossola and Genève.
A similar addition was present on Cisalpin.
